Transaction 017846e4d608a51ef14dcf71f23258ede79313ff022c3b7a388dcc8781b0db21

82 Input
2 Outputs
  • 017846e4d608a51ef14dcf71f23258ede79313ff022c3b7a388dcc8781b0db21:0
  • value  399634812
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h
  • 017846e4d608a51ef14dcf71f23258ede79313ff022c3b7a388dcc8781b0db21:1
  • value  12912
    address  bc1qa7peydqqgv8gfmyu7tzvr8m84843lnmsdu8pfe